Answered By FutureSysAdmin On

No matter which roadmap you follow, remember that DevOps isn't typically an entry-level position. Most folks usually start in software engineering or help desk roles before moving up to DevOps. So, if you want to learn and take on DevOps tasks, be prepared for a longer journey.
